Legal Responsibilities of a Certified Agent
A registered agent plays a vital role in guaranteeing that a business remains compliant with local regulations. registered agent Ohio of the main responsibilities of a registered agent is to function as the official agent for legal processes. This means they must be available during standard business hours to receive important legal documents, such as lawsuits and government correspondence, on behalf of the business entity. The timely delivery of this information is crucial, as it can impact the ability of a business to respond to legal matters appropriately.
In addition to receiving legal documents, registered agents are often responsible for keeping up-to-date and valid business records with the state. This includes handling annual compliance filings and ensuring that the business's registered information is up to date. Failure to fulfill these duties could lead to fines, loss of good standing, or even administrative dissolution of the company. As a result, choosing a reliable registered agent provider is paramount to maintaining proper corporate governance.

Modifying Your Agent of Record: Key Considerations
When it comes to modifying your registered agent, grasping the steps is crucial. The initial step generally requires notifying your present agent of record about your decision. This ensures they are cognizant of the upcoming transition and can assist in any necessary final tasks or transfers. Depending on your region's regulations, you might have to fill out a update agent of record document, which gives the state with current information about the replacement agent you are appointing.
